Sat, 14 Sep 2024 13:53:45 UTC | login

Information for RPM python3-fastavro-1.9.5-1.fc41.riscv64.rpm

ID1322363
Namepython3-fastavro
Version1.9.5
Release1.fc41
Epoch
Archriscv64
SummaryFast Avro for Python
DescriptionBecause the Apache Python avro package is written in pure Python, it is relatively slow. In one test case, it takes about 14 seconds to iterate through a file of 10,000 records. By comparison, the JAVA avro SDK reads the same file in 1.9 seconds. The fastavro library was written to offer performance comparable to the Java library. With regular CPython, fastavro uses C extensions which allow it to iterate the same 10,000 record file in 1.7 seconds. With PyPy, this drops to 1.5 seconds (to be fair, the JAVA benchmark is doing some extra JSON encoding/decoding). Supported Features • File Writer • File Reader (iterating via records or blocks) • Schemaless Writer • Schemaless Reader • JSON Writer • JSON Reader • Codecs (Snappy, Deflate, Zstandard, Bzip2, LZ4, XZ) • Schema resolution • Aliases • Logical Types • Parsing schemas into the canonical form • Schema fingerprinting Missing Features • Anything involving Avro’s RPC features
Build Time2024-07-14 04:46:37 GMT
Size563.53 KB
e929461504b5daeb9067a72f211a7b70
LicenseMIT AND Apache-2.0
Buildrootf41-build-815055-149384
Provides
python-fastavro = 1.9.5-1.fc41
python3-fastavro = 1.9.5-1.fc41
python3-fastavro(riscv-64) = 1.9.5-1.fc41
python3.13-fastavro = 1.9.5-1.fc41
python3.13dist(fastavro) = 1.9.5
python3dist(fastavro) = 1.9.5
Obsoletes No Obsoletes
Conflicts No Conflicts
Requires
/usr/bin/python3
ld-linux-riscv64-lp64d.so.1()(64bit)
ld-linux-riscv64-lp64d.so.1(GLIBC_2.27)(64bit)
libc.so.6()(64bit)
libc.so.6(GLIBC_2.27)(64bit)
python(abi) = 3.13
rpmlib(CompressedFileNames) <= 3.0.4-1
rpmlib(FileDigests) <= 4.6.0-1
rpmlib(PartialHardlinkSets) <= 4.0.4-1
rpmlib(PayloadFilesHavePrefix) <= 4.0-1
rpmlib(PayloadIsZstd) <= 5.4.18-1
rtld(GNU_HASH)
Recommends No Recommends
Suggests No Suggests
Supplements No Supplements
Enhances No Enhances
Files
Page:
1 through 50 of 143 >>>
Name ascending sort Size
/usr/bin/fastavro221.00 B
/usr/lib/.build-id0.00 B
/usr/lib/.build-id/470.00 B
/usr/lib/.build-id/47/b3e306da391c20ce34069d4f832294e07affd1105.00 B
/usr/lib/.build-id/550.00 B
/usr/lib/.build-id/55/a1623faff319a4f79deb18e8b5f556d2e3383e100.00 B
/usr/lib/.build-id/570.00 B
/usr/lib/.build-id/57/84794899b6024b89a4c83ecf978384f8110ea696.00 B
/usr/lib/.build-id/990.00 B
/usr/lib/.build-id/99/558f7b980e8586ea49f41339fceae84b8d981095.00 B
/usr/lib/.build-id/b00.00 B
/usr/lib/.build-id/b0/886e62e07cd522f40a6aaf18c05afab7493dba105.00 B
/usr/lib/.build-id/e20.00 B
/usr/lib/.build-id/e2/e2e6502e24885b7f148412bb11b1a5cc70899494.00 B
/usr/lib64/python3.13/site-packages/fastavro0.00 B
/usr/lib64/python3.13/site-packages/fastavro-1.9.5.dist-info0.00 B
/usr/lib64/python3.13/site-packages/fastavro-1.9.5.dist-info/INSTALLER4.00 B
/usr/lib64/python3.13/site-packages/fastavro-1.9.5.dist-info/LICENSE1.04 KB
/usr/lib64/python3.13/site-packages/fastavro-1.9.5.dist-info/METADATA5.38 KB
/usr/lib64/python3.13/site-packages/fastavro-1.9.5.dist-info/NOTICE.txt563.00 B
/usr/lib64/python3.13/site-packages/fastavro-1.9.5.dist-info/WHEEL106.00 B
/usr/lib64/python3.13/site-packages/fastavro-1.9.5.dist-info/entry_points.txt52.00 B
/usr/lib64/python3.13/site-packages/fastavro-1.9.5.dist-info/top_level.txt9.00 B
/usr/lib64/python3.13/site-packages/fastavro/__init__.py1.71 KB
/usr/lib64/python3.13/site-packages/fastavro/__main__.py2.37 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__0.00 B
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/__init__.cpython-313.opt-1.pyc2.43 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/__init__.cpython-313.pyc2.43 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/__main__.cpython-313.opt-1.pyc4.05 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/__main__.cpython-313.pyc4.05 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_logical_readers_py.cpython-313.opt-1.pyc3.55 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_logical_readers_py.cpython-313.pyc3.55 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_logical_writers_py.cpython-313.opt-1.pyc9.88 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_logical_writers_py.cpython-313.pyc9.88 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_read_common.cpython-313.opt-1.pyc1.30 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_read_common.cpython-313.pyc1.30 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_read_py.cpython-313.opt-1.pyc38.98 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_read_py.cpython-313.pyc38.98 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_schema_common.cpython-313.opt-1.pyc2.13 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_schema_common.cpython-313.pyc2.13 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_schema_py.cpython-313.opt-1.pyc28.92 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_schema_py.cpython-313.pyc28.92 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_validate_common.cpython-313.opt-1.pyc1.68 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_validate_common.cpython-313.pyc1.68 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_validation_py.cpython-313.opt-1.pyc11.43 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_validation_py.cpython-313.pyc11.43 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_write_common.cpython-313.opt-1.pyc688.00 B
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_write_common.cpython-313.pyc688.00 B
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_write_py.cpython-313.opt-1.pyc30.29 KB
/usr/lib64/python3.13/site-packages/fastavro/__pycache__/_write_py.cpython-313.pyc30.29 KB
Component of No Buildroots